Who was General Leonard Wood and what role did he play in the Philippines?

Back

General Leonard Wood was appointed as Governor-General of the Philippines in 1923. He was previously involved in the liberation of Cuba and was expected to maintain cooperation with Filipinos.

What was the Cabinet Crisis of 1923?

Back

The Cabinet Crisis of 1923 was a political conflict that arose due to tensions between Filipino administrators and Governor Wood, leading to the resignation of five Filipino cabinet secretaries.

What was Executive Order No. 37 issued by Governor Wood?

Back

Executive Order No. 37 attempted to nullify laws creating the Board of Control, which was responsible for overseeing government-owned corporations.

What were the grievances of Filipinos against Governor Wood?

Back

Filipinos accused Governor Wood of usurpations, arbitrary acts, curtailment of autonomy, and reversing the Filipinization policy, among other issues.

What was the purpose of the Wood-Forbes Mission?

Back

The Wood-Forbes Mission aimed to assess whether the Philippines could be declared an independent nation following the Filipinization policy.

What was the impact of the American sovereignty in the Philippines according to the grievances?

Back

The grievances stated that American sovereignty was supposed to train Filipinos in self-government and grant them independence, but it resulted in oppression and arbitrary governance.

What did the Filipino leaders demand in response to Governor Wood's actions?

Back

Filipino leaders demanded respect for their legislative power and protested against Governor Wood's defiance of the Philippine Autonomy Act.
